Https چیست و چه تفاوتی با http دارد؟

Https چیست و چه تفاوتی با http دارد؟

پروتکل های http و https از مهم ترین استانداردهای ارتباطی در دنیای وب هستند و هر بار که شما وارد یک سایت می شوید، این پروتکل ها وظیفه انتقال اطلاعات بین مرورگر و سرور را بر عهده دارند. با افزایش تهدیدهای امنیتی، نیاز به یک روش امن تر برای تبادل داده باعث شد https جایگزین نسخه سنتی http شود. این دو پروتکل از نظر عملکرد کلی مشابه اند اما تفاوت آن ها در نحوه رمزنگاری و سطح امنیت است. استفاده از https برای همه سایت ها، به خصوص سایت های فروشگاهی، درگاه های پرداخت و سیستم های ورود، یک ضرورت جدی به حساب می آید. در ادامه این مقاله، به صورت کامل بررسی می کنیم که https چیست، http چگونه کار می کند، تفاوت آن ها چیست و چرا تبدیل سایت به https اهمیت زیادی دارد.

Https چیست؟

Https مخفف Hyper Text Transfer Protocol Secure است و نسخه امن تر و پیشرفته تری از پروتکل http به شمار می رود. این پروتکل وظیفه دارد اطلاعات میان مرورگر کاربر و سرور سایت را با یک لایه امنیتی اضافی منتقل کند. این لایه امنیتی با استفاده از فناوری SSL یا TLS ایجاد می شود؛ یعنی تمام داده هایی که ارسال یا دریافت می شوند به صورت رمزنگاری شده منتقل خواهند شد. نتیجه این فرآیند آن است که هیچ فرد دیگری نمی تواند اطلاعات میان کاربر و سایت را مشاهده، سرقت یا تغییر دهد.

Https معمولا در سایت هایی استفاده می شود که شامل اطلاعات حساس هستند؛ مثل فروشگاه های اینترنتی، بانک ها، درگاه های پرداخت یا سایت هایی که فرم های ورود و ثبت اطلاعات کاربران دارند. مرورگرهای مدرن نیز به سایت هایی که از https استفاده نمی کنند، هشدار امنیتی نمایش می دهند. به همین دلیل، استفاده از https تنها یک پیشنهاد نیست؛ بلکه یک الزام برای حفظ امنیت کاربران، بهبود سئو و افزایش اعتماد مخاطب است.

Http چیست؟

Http مخفف Hyper Text Transfer Protocol است و یکی از قدیمی ترین و اصلی ترین پروتکل های ارتباطی در وب محسوب می شود. وظیفه این پروتکل، انتقال اطلاعات میان مرورگر کاربر و سرور سایت است؛ اما این انتقال بدون هیچ گونه رمزنگاری انجام می شود. یعنی هر داده ای که ارسال یا دریافت می کنید، به صورت متن خام (Plain Text) قابل مشاهده است و اگر فردی در میان این مسیر قرار بگیرد، می تواند اطلاعات را بخواند یا حتی تغییر دهد.

Http برای سال ها پایه اصلی وب بود؛ اما با گسترش حملات سایبری و افزایش نیاز کاربران به امنیت و حفظ حریم خصوصی، این پروتکل دیگر پاسخگوی نیازهای امروز نبود. به همین دلیل نسخه امن تر آن یعنی https معرفی شد. با این حال، هنوز هم برخی سایت ها به دلیل قدیمی بودن ساختار یا بی توجهی به مسائل امنیتی از http استفاده می کنند؛ در حالی که مرورگرها به کاربران نسبت به این سایت ها هشدار «Not Secure» می دهند و اعتماد مخاطب را کاهش می دهند.

اهمیت استفاده از پروتکل https و http

انتخاب بین http و https تأثیر مستقیم بر امنیت، اعتماد کاربران و عملکرد سایت دارد. استفاده از http به دلیل نبود رمزنگاری، می تواند اطلاعات حساس کاربران مانند رمز عبور، ایمیل، شماره کارت یا حتی پیام های ارسالی را در معرض خطر قرار دهد. به همین دلیل مرورگرها به صورت خودکار سایت های http را «ناامن» معرفی می کنند که این موضوع تاثیر منفی جدی بر اعتماد کاربران دارد.

از طرف دیگر، https با رمزنگاری داده ها، امنیت را افزایش می دهد و اجازه نمی دهد اشخاص ثالث به اطلاعات منتقل شده دسترسی پیدا کنند. این موضوع برای هر سایتی ضروری است؛ اما برای فروشگاه های اینترنتی، فرم های ورود، سایت های بانکی و سرویس های سازمانی اهمیت حیاتی دارد. علاوه بر امنیت، گوگل نیز استفاده از https را به عنوان یک سیگنال رتبه بندی در نظر می گیرد و سایت های https معمولا جایگاه بهتری در نتایج جستجو دارند.

در نتیجه، اهمیت https فقط محدود به امنیت نیست؛ بلکه بر سئو، اعتماد کاربران، برندینگ و نرخ تبدیل هم تاثیر مستقیم دارد.

 

مزایا و معایب HTTP و HTTPS

در این بخش، به بررسی نقاط قوت و ضعف هر پروتکل می پردازیم تا بدانید کدام یک برای سایت شما مناسب تر است و چه تاثیری بر امنیت، اعتماد کاربران و سئو دارد.

مزایای HTTP:

  • سرعت بالاتر به دلیل نبود رمزنگاری
  • مناسب برای سایت های ساده و غیرحساس

معایب HTTP:

  • امنیت پایین و انتقال اطلاعات به صورت متن ساده
  • هشدار «Not Secure» در مرورگرها و کاهش اعتماد کاربران
  • تأثیر منفی بر سئو و رتبه سایت

مزایای HTTPS:

  • رمزنگاری داده ها با استفاده از SSL/TLS و امنیت بالا
  • اعتماد بیشتر کاربران و نمایش سایت به عنوان امن در مرورگر
  • بهبود سئو و افزایش رتبه سایت در نتایج جستجو

معایب HTTPS:

  • پردازش رمزنگاری باعث کمی کاهش سرعت می شود
  • نیاز به گواهی SSL/TLS که ممکن است هزینه داشته باشد

با توجه به مزایا و معایب هر پروتکل، HTTPS گزینه امن تر و حرفه ای تر برای سایت ها است و استفاده از آن به افزایش اعتماد کاربران و بهبود رتبه سایت در موتورهای جستجو کمک می کند، در حالی که HTTP تنها برای سایت های ساده و بدون داده حساس مناسب است.

تفاوت اصلی پروتکل http و https در چیست؟

در جدول زیر، تفاوت های اصلی بین پروتکل HTTP و HTTPS از نظر امنیت، عملکرد، سئو و اعتماد کاربران مشخص شده است. این مقایسه به شما کمک می کند انتخاب درست برای سایت خود داشته باشید.

ویژگی HTTP HTTPS
امنیت اطلاعات بدون رمزنگاری منتقل می شوند اطلاعات با SSL/TLS رمزنگاری می شوند
پروتکل انتقال Hyper Text Transfer Protocol Hyper Text Transfer Protocol Secure
تاثیر بر سئو تاثیر منفی در رتبه بندی گوگل تاثیر مثبت و افزایش رتبه سایت
اعتماد کاربران هشدار «Not Secure» در مرورگرها علامت قفل سبز و اعتماد بالاتر کاربران
کاربرد سایت های ساده و غیرحساس سایت های فروشگاهی، بانکی و اطلاعات حساس
سرعت کمی سریع تر به دلیل نبود رمزنگاری کمی کندتر به دلیل پردازش رمزنگاری

این جدول نشان می دهد که اصلی ترین تفاوت HTTP و HTTPS در رمزنگاری و امنیت اطلاعات است. علاوه بر آن، HTTPS به بهبود اعتماد کاربران و سئو سایت کمک می کند، در حالی که HTTP بیشتر برای سایت های ساده و غیر حساس مناسب است.

مقایسه امنیت پروتکل HTTP و HTTPS

امنیت یکی از مهم ترین تفاوت های HTTP و HTTPS است. در پروتکل HTTP، اطلاعات به صورت متن ساده (Plain Text) بین مرورگر و سرور منتقل می شوند و این امر باعث می شود داده ها در معرض شنود، سرقت و تغییر توسط افراد ثالث قرار بگیرند. به همین دلیل، سایت های HTTP برای ارسال اطلاعات حساس مانند رمز عبور، شماره کارت یا ایمیل مناسب نیستند.

از سوی دیگر، HTTPS با استفاده از SSL یا TLS داده ها را رمزنگاری می کند و مسیر انتقال اطلاعات امن می شود. این رمزنگاری باعث می شود حتی اگر کسی به شبکه دسترسی داشته باشد، نتواند اطلاعات ارسالی را بخواند یا دستکاری کند. به همین دلیل، سایت های HTTPS سطح بالاتری از اعتماد کاربران و امنیت داده ها را فراهم می کنند و برای سایت های فروشگاهی، بانکی و سرویس های آنلاین حیاتی است.

HTTPS همچنین از تأیید هویت سرور پشتیبانی می کند، یعنی مرورگر می تواند مطمئن شود که کاربر به سایت اصلی و معتبر وصل شده است و نه یک سایت جعلی. به این ترتیب، استفاده از HTTPS نقش مهمی در کاهش حملات فیشینگ و هک دارد و امنیت کلی وب سایت را به طور چشمگیری افزایش می دهد.

نحوه تبدیل HTTP به HTTPS

برای تبدیل سایت از HTTP به HTTPS، باید چند مرحله ساده اما مهم را دنبال کنید تا امنیت سایت و اعتماد کاربران حفظ شود. این مراحل شامل دریافت گواهی، نصب آن و تغییر لینک ها و ریدایرکت ها است.

  1. دریافت گواهی SSL/TLS: ابتدا باید از یک مرجع معتبر، گواهی SSL یا TLS برای سایت خود دریافت کنید. برخی هاستینگ ها این گواهی را رایگان ارائه می دهند و برخی دیگر نیاز به خرید دارند.
  2. نصب گواهی روی سرور: گواهی دریافت شده باید روی سرور سایت نصب شود تا انتقال داده ها به صورت رمزنگاری شده انجام شود.
  3. تغییر لینک ها و منابع داخلی: تمام لینک ها و منابع سایت باید از HTTP به HTTPS تغییر کنند تا مشکلی در نمایش یا عملکرد سایت ایجاد نشود.
  4. فعال کردن ریدایرکت 301: ریدایرکت دائمی از نسخه HTTP به HTTPS فعال شود تا کاربران و موتورهای جستجو همیشه نسخه امن سایت را مشاهده کنند و هیچ لینک شکسته ای ایجاد نشود.

با دنبال کردن این مراحل، سایت شما امن تر شده و از مزایای امنیت، اعتماد کاربران و بهبود سئو بهره مند خواهد شد.

چگونه پروتکل HTTPS را از HTTP تشخیص دهیم؟

تشخیص پروتکل HTTPS از HTTP بسیار ساده است و به راحتی می توان متوجه شد که یک سایت امن است یا خیر. اولین نشانه، نمایش آدرس سایت در مرورگر است؛ سایت های HTTPS با پیشوند https:// شروع می شوند و معمولاً یک آیکون قفل سبز در کنار آدرس ظاهر می شود. این قفل نشان می دهد که اتصال بین مرورگر و سرور رمزنگاری شده و امن است.

در مقابل، سایت های HTTP با پیشوند http:// نمایش داده می شوند و مرورگرها اغلب هشدار «Not Secure» یا «ناامن» را به کاربران نشان می دهند. علاوه بر نوار آدرس، برخی مرورگرها جزئیات بیشتری مانند اطلاعات گواهی SSL و نام مرجع صادرکننده را هم ارائه می دهند.

با بررسی این نشانه ها، کاربران و مدیران سایت می توانند به سرعت امنیت ارتباط خود با سایت را تشخیص دهند و اطمینان حاصل کنند که اطلاعات شخصی و حساس آن ها در مسیر امن منتقل می شود.

جمع بندی

HTTP و HTTPS هر دو پروتکل های انتقال اطلاعات در وب هستند، اما HTTPS با رمزنگاری داده ها امنیت بالاتری فراهم می کند. استفاده از HTTPS باعث افزایش اعتماد کاربران و بهبود سئو سایت می شود، در حالی که HTTP برای سایت های ساده و غیرحساس مناسب است.  HTTPS ریسک سرقت اطلاعات و حملات سایبری را کاهش می دهد و تجربه کاربری بهتری ایجاد می کند.
 تبدیل سایت از HTTP به HTTPS با نصب گواهی SSL/TLS و ریدایرکت 301 انجام می شود. در نهایت، انتخاب پروتکل مناسب تاثیر مستقیم بر امنیت، اعتبار و عملکرد سایت دارد.

منابع:

Comments

No comments yet. Why don’t you start the discussion?

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د. بخش‌های موردنیاز علامت‌گذاری شده‌اند *